2015Recording Programme Changes

NEWThe programme now accommodates learners who transfer into schools from other districts, provinces or countries – simply capture mark from time the learner enrolled at school and completed ALL the activities of the FATS.

NoticeProblems with some names appearing corrupted on the grade 1 recording and reporting programme after downloading from CEMIS

• NOT a fault with the programme itself, but rather a fault with the data captured by the school on CEMIS.

• Identify which learner(s) are creating the problem by going to the grade 1 download page on CEMIS where all the learners names appear.

• Click on “show all learners”. Look at the “Medium” column – a learner who has “None” listed here, will create a problem with the programme. It cannot be “None”.

Notice(continue)

• The school must FIRST fix the learner’s data on CEMIS – “Medium” is either English, Afrikaans or Xhosa.

• If a learner’s medium displays as “NONE”, the school will not be able to download until all the learners languages has been fixed.

• The school should first capture mother tongue and Lolt languages before they do a bulk GET language update.

• The programme and data file must then be downloaded again from CEMIS.

• Schools who encounter problems in trying to correct this on CEMIS, must contact the CEMIS / EMIS person at the district office to assist them.
